mysql两个时间相减得到秒 mysql两个时间怎么算

导读:MySQL中的两个时间怎么算?本文将介绍MySQL中的两个时间如何计算,包括时间差、日期加减以及其它一些常用的计算方法 。
1、时间差:MySQL中通过TIMEDIFF()函数可以计算两个时间之间的差值,其格式为:TIMEDIFF(date1,date2),例如:TIMEDIFF('2019-08-06 10:00:00','2019-08-05 12:00:00'),返回值为22:00:00,表示两个时间之间相差22小时 。
【mysql两个时间相减得到秒 mysql两个时间怎么算】2、日期加减:MySQL中通过DATE_ADD()和DATE_SUB()函数来实现日期的加减,格式分别为:DATE_ADD(date,INTERVAL expr type)和DATE_SUB(date,INTERVAL expr type),其中expr表示要加减的数值,type表示单位 , 例如:DATE_ADD('2019-08-07',INTERVAL 2 DAY),表示将2019-08-07日期加2天,返回值为2019-08-09 。
3、其它计算:除了上述时间差和日期加减外,MySQL中还提供了一些其它的计算方法,如计算日期是星期几,可以使用DAYOFWEEK()函数;计算两个日期相差的天数 , 可以使用DATEDIFF()函数;计算日期所在月份的最后一天,可以使用LAST_DAY()函数等 。
总结:MySQL中的两个时间怎么计算?本文介绍了MySQL中的两个时间如何计算,包括时间差、日期加减以及其它一些常用的计算方法,例如计算日期是星期几,计算两个日期相差的天数,计算日期所在月份的最后一天等 。

    推荐阅读